Subject: FD leak hunt — where to start

Hi all,

Welcome to the Brindlewood on-call rotation. We're still chasing the leaked file descriptors in the `parcel-sync` daemon; counts climb roughly 40/hour under load. If support tickets mention "too many open files," restart the daemon and note the uptime. The full investigation log and lsof snapshots are kept on our internal tracker page.

dashboard of yahaf-kawep = https://grafana.nelvrocorp.internal/spaces/projects/spaces/364313bfe15e

Ticket #—missed pick-up, office move. Hey Dara — the Fennick Movers van never showed for yesterday's 3pm slot at the old Calder Row office, so the last batch of boxes (kitchen stuff plus the two sealed HR cartons) is still sitting in reception. I've rebooked them for tomorrow 9am and flagged the HR cartons as priority. Can you make sure someone's on-site to let them in? When the replacement courier arrives, the hand-over should go exactly as stated below.

dispatch memo: the sorius tamius courier leaves the praeth ledger at gate 4873 under passcode 928014

## Environments: Telemetry Compression

Skylark Relay compresses telemetry payloads before forwarding to the aggregator. Staging uses zstd level 3; prod uses level 6. Support: if customers see truncated traces, check whether their agent predates compression support — older agents must be pinned to the uncompressed endpoint. Payloads over 4 MB are rejected regardless of compression. Each environment's behavior is driven entirely by the settings block reproduced below.

deployment values, yagef-yawip:
ELIOX_PIN=5303
ELIOX_METRICS_HOST=metrics.eliox.paliqworks.corp
ELIOX_LOG_LEVEL=error
ELIOX_TENANT=praiel

Briefing — Leadership Review: Fenwright Line Pricing

For the board. Current Fenwright list prices trail competitors by 8–12% with no measurable share gain. Discounting averages 19%, eroding margin to 24%. Proposal: raise list by 6%, cap discounts at 12%, introduce a premium tier for the Halloway variant. Modelled impact: +3.1 points gross margin, minimal churn. Decision requested this quarter. Rationale sits in the confidential note below.

board note of yahof-bagag: Only 5 of the 80 pilot accounts renewed Wenwyn, so a churn review is set for April 1.